Roberto Solis
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Roberto Solis (born 1945) is an armored car robber, convicted murderer and poet. He had over thirty aliases including Pancho Aguila, a pen name he used in prison while writing poetry.
He and Heather Tallchief stole about three million dollars from an armored car in Las Vegas, Nevada. Tallchief turned herself in 2006, but Solis remains a fugitive.
[edit] Bibliography
- Aguila, Pancho, 1976. Hijacked. Berkeley : Twowindows Press.
- Aguila, Pancho, 1977. 11 Poems. San Jose: Mango Press.
- Aguila, Pancho, 1977. Anti-gravity. Berkeley: Aldebaran Review.
- Aguila, Pancho, 1977. Dark Smoke: Poems. San Francisco : Second Coming Press. ISBN 0-915916-14-1
